    If anyones interested i found a product that should do the job perfect at clarke rubber. They call it "Sponge extrusion self adhesive blister 16x12mm" part no. 31633, was $11.95/m. I bought 1.8m, but 1.6 will do the job easy.
     
    Here's the stuff
     

     
    Trial fitted this piece this arvo and it fits perfect, the rib at the top seals on the underside of the bonnet like it was meant for it.

    Sorry, I never read your original post.
    You need to try and bleed the air out of the brakes. Grab a 10mm spanner and start at the furthest away from the master cylinder. Fill up the master cylinder, crack the nipple, make sure your comfy and watch. Don't pump the brakes, just watch. You will see the fluid slowly coming out and any air will come out as bubbles. This is called gravity bleeding. Even better, if you can get some clear hose that is a tight fit over the nipple, it will make it easier to see air bubbles.
    Once done pump the pedal up, short pumps, don't do big long travel pumps as you can stuff the seals in the master cylinder going over crud. If it's back to normal you had air, if not your master cylinder has collapsed one of its systems - this is more likely than a system with no vacuum suddenly sucking in air while the car is stationary.
    As for your weeping caliper, a more likely scenario is the flexible lines going porous, if so, replace all 3.

    SirkWhyXF reacted to SPArKy_Dave in X Series AC.topic   
    Around $30 for a new receiver drier.
    Re-use the TX valve, unless its sticking - put it in the freezer to check.
     
    O-rings are as follows -
     
    Sanden TR compressors
    Suction - OR9031 (Jayair part) OUNI104 (Adrad) (OD - 23.85mm, ID - 18.69, 2.58mm thick)
    Discharge - OR9032 (Jayair part) OUNI105 (Adrad) (OD - 20.35mm, ID - 15.19mm, 2.58mm thick)
    OR
    TR90
    - OR9852 (Jayair part) - square cut o-ring.
     
     
    TX Valve -
    x2 5/8 - (15.88mm)
    x1 3/8 - (9.53mm)
    x1 1/2 - (12.7mm)
     
    TX valve flexible hose to hardline - (Pressure switch block) O-ring
    x1 3/8 - (9.53mm)
     
    Hardline to Receiver Drier
    x1 3/8 - (9.53mm)
     
    Hardline (with Schrader valve) to Condenser core
    x1 1/2 - (12.7mm)
     
    Drier, to Condenser core
    x1 3/8 - (9.53mm)

    SirkWhyXF reacted to MNTL.XD in B&M Shifters   
    Hey dude, they are pretty easy to fit and setup, they're bolted in with 2 bolts at the front and 2 at the back, the factory shifter hole simply gets plated over and sealed. A larger hole in front of the shifter where the cable goes through will need to be drilled and a grommet fitted to seal the cable.
     
    Pic from driver side: (the only thing really visible from this side is the wiring for the shiter light)
     

     
    Pic from passenger side: (as part of hiding the engine bay wiring i deleted the ugly wiring that goes across the firewall and to the gearbox, these were pulled back into the cabin and run directly to the gearbox under the carpet, wiring for reverse lights and neutral safety switch are on this side, you can also see the wiring that goes through the floor to the speedo sender. What you can't really see is the cable running through the floor in front of the shifter.)
     

     
    Here if you look closely you can see where the cable comes through the floor, it runs around in a loop, goes through a bracket (supplied) bolted to the side of the 'box, and to the selector lever (also supplied).
    To fit this you put the 'box in reverse, spin the connector (red) up the threaded rod until it lines up with the selector lever, poke it through and put a washer and splitpin through the other side (i also fitted a nut).
